      Meaning of the first name Sung-ho

      Origin

      Korean

      Meaning

      Often Means Success or Victory

      Variations

      Sang-hoon, Sancho, Singh
      The name Sung-ho is of Korean origin, combining two significant syllables: Sung, typically translated as success or achievement, and Ho, often interpreted to mean greatness or victory. This name embodies positive attributes, suggesting a strong desire for prosperity and triumph in various aspects of life. The dual components not only reflect individual aspirations but also resonate with cultural values emphasizing perseverance and excellence.

      Historically, the name Sung-ho has been commonly found in various periods of Korean history, often linked with figures who achieved notable accomplishments, thereby reinforcing its meaning. The name has appeared in literature and folklore, symbolizing not only personal success but also the broader ideals of honor and integrity in Korean society. Throughout dynastic eras, individuals bearing this name have often been associated with leadership roles, contributing to its stature and popularity.

      In contemporary Korea, Sung-ho remains a popular name among parents seeking to instill aspirations of success in their children. The name is frequently chosen for its auspicious connotations and is carried by various prominent individuals, including professionals in business, sports, and the arts. Additionally, its adaptability allows for a broad demographic appeal, ensuring that Sung-ho remains relevant in the modern landscape while continuing to embody aspirations for achievement and excellence.
